Creative route search.
Conservative execution.

The solver explores broadly inside a disposable blockchain lab. The verifier decides narrowly from canonical evidence.

01

Publish hard bounds

Sign the asset, amount, deadline, permitted targets, and minimum final balance—not a route chosen in advance.

02

Search in isolation

Solvers can write code, use protocol tooling, and test compositions. They never receive your key or a production send method.

03

Execute exact calls

Cobia replays the proposal and checks every target, approval, recipient, deadline, and balance before your wallet can sign.

The agent can explore.
It cannot touch your keys.

Agent-authored means creative provenance. Independently verified means eligible for your review. They are never the same claim.

Inside the sandbox

  • Write and run route-search code
  • Read pinned public chain state
  • Broadcast only to a disposable fork

Outside the sandbox

  • The agent never receives your private key
  • It cannot call a production send RPC
  • It cannot approve its own proposal
